An apparatus for applying stretch film to goods on a pallet. It uses a basic core holder to hold a roll of stretch film which has an adjustable braking mechanism. In addition, the apparatus, which is portable, is ergonomically correct, easy to use, and has a pair of pre-stretch rollers which allow the stretch film to be pulled to increase its elasticity, thereby securing goods effectively on a pallet.

1. A manual handheld apparatus for applying stretch film around goods on a pallet, said apparatus comprising: a handle; a pair of end frames; an unheated stretch film core holder; and a first downstream pre-stretch roller and a second upstream pre-stretch roller; said pre-stretch rollers being in geared relationship with one another and rotating independently of said stretch film core holder; said first downstream pre-stretch roller rotating faster than said second upstream roller; said rollers being rotated in operation by tension exerted on said stretch film around goods on a pallet by an operator; said core holder being adapted to engage two ends of an elongated core having stretch wrap film wrapped there around; said core holder including an adjustable braking mechanism at a first top end; said adjustable braking mechanism including a tension knob with an earth magnet inserted therein at one end, remote from said stretch film; a large inset washer adapted to attract said earth magnet; an oblique slot containing at least three recesses; said recesses being adapted to receive a spring loaded ball bearing projecting inwardly in said knob; wherein in operation, manual rotation of said knob decreases or increases friction on said core holder; such that in operation, said stretch wrap is under tension during application around said goods on said pallet.2. An apparatus as claimed in claim 1 wherein said core holder includes a second bottom end opposite said first top end; said second bottom end being cone-shaped, pivotally mounted, and spring loaded such that in operation, said core holder wound with stretch film is resiliently biased towards said adjustable braking mechanism located at said first top end.3. An apparatus as claimed in claim 2 wherein said second bottom end of said core holder includes a pivot pin and a taper bolt mounted on said pin adapted to be mounted in a recess of said second bottom end frame; said bolt, including a plurality of washers and a compression spring mounted thereon and adapted to secure said bottom end of said core coupler by means of a washer and nut.4. An apparatus as claimed in claim 1 wherein first and second ends of said handle are fixedly attached to said end frames which are further defined as a first top end frame and a second bottom end frame, said end frames being substantially triangular and planar; said two pre-stretch rollers being mounted there between; said braking mechanism also being mounted in said first top frame end and a second bottom end of said core holder being mounted in said second bottom frame end; said core holder, and said pre-stretch rollers being mounted such that they are in line at opposite ends and parallel to one another.5. An apparatus as claimed in claim 4 wherein said bottom frame is substantially planar on an outside surface, whereby in operation, permitting an operator to apply film around both a portion of said pallet as well as said goods.6. An apparatus as claimed in claim 1 wherein said end frame are further defined as a first top end frame and a second bottom end frame, and wherein said pre-stretch rollers in geared relationship include gears mounted on said rollers adjacent to said first top end frame; said gears on said downstream pre-stretch roller including fewer gear teeth than those on said upstream pre-stretch roller; such that said downstream roller rotates at a greater speed than said upstream roller, thereby increasing tension on said stretch wrap and promoting uniform wrapping with greater elasticity.7. An apparatus with a braking mechanism as claimed in claim 1 wherein in operation, tension on said core is varied by said braking mechanism such that at least two different frictional tensions can be applied to said stretch wrap and said good on a pallet.8. An apparatus with a braking mechanism as claimed in claim 1, wherein said end frames are further defined as a first top end frame and a second bottom end frame, the apparatus also including a frame support intermediate bracket, and a core coupler, said bracket being fixedly attached to said first top end frame and rotatably secured to said core coupler by means of a screw adapted to engage a screw sleeve which includes a threaded end adapted to pass through said coupler and be secured by a nut.9. An apparatus with a braking mechanism as claimed in claim 8, including washers secured on said screw within said intermediate bracket; said intermediate bracket including an annular recess on an inner portion; said annular recess being adapted to receive an O-ring, said O-ring in operation creating friction on said coupler.10. An apparatus with a braking mechanism as claimed in claim 9 wherein in operation, as said knob is rotated, said magnet draws said knob towards or away from said bracket thereby increasing or decreasing friction between said O-ring and said coupler.11. An apparatus as claimed in claim 8 wherein a bottom end of said coupler has a plurality of linear projections being adapted to engage factory-made predetermined notches in said core with said stretch film wrapped there around.12. An apparatus with a braking mechanism as claimed in claim 8, including washers secured on said screw within said intermediate bracket; said adjustment knob further including an earth magnet; said intermediate bracket further including an oblique slot on an outer portion having a plurality of recesses therein, and an annular recess on an inner portion; said inner annular recess being adapted to receive a first disk brake pad and said coupler includes, in an annular recess a second disk brake pad; wherein in operation, increased friction between said disk brake pads reduces ease of rotation of said core coupler.13. An apparatus with a braking mechanism as claimed in claim 12, wherein said adjustment knob further includes a tension screw with a spring-loaded bearing on the tip of said tension screw which is adapted to be received by recesses in said oblique slot, wherein in operation, as said knob is rotated, said tension screw projects into recesses increasingly closer to said coupler and said magnet draws said knob towards said bracket thereby creating friction between said first and second disk brake pads, thus creating resistance to rotation of said core having stretch wrap film thereon.
